Advancing the opportunities and careers of women at Kinross is a core focus of our DEI strategy. We are focused on advancing women at both corporate and site-level through leadership and skills development.

In 2022, we achieved the highest percentage of women employees in the past five years, and reported highest percentage of women in Science, Technology, Engineering and Mathematics (STEM) roles at 15%.
